The band returned to the London stage last night with a fantastic headline set at the Royal Festival Hall as part of the Forever Heavenly festival. The setlist was:

Firesuite
Snowden
Winter Hill
Almost Forgot Myself
Pounding
Sea Song
Jetstream
Rise
Break Me Gently
Kingdom Of Rust
Ambition
The Outsider
Caught By The River
There Goes The Fear

Encore:
Northenden
Black And White Town
The Cedar Room

Of the new material, Jetstream and The Outsider were definite single options (the latter being my choice for first single), with Winter Hill and Kingdom Of Rust sounding like strong album tracks.

The rest of the set was classic Doves, with Nothenden getting a rare outing, and Break Me Gently making a welcome return with a slightly different - but brilliant - arrangement.

After two and bit years, it’s great to have them back. And with such strong new material on the way, Spring 2009 can’t come quick enough. Maybe if we wish hard enough, Father Christmas might leave a surprise in our stockings…
